Underwriters
Laboratories (UL) 2846
Until recently, piping materials
were to be tested under the
ASTM E84 method, which
was originally developed to
test building construction
components. The UL 2846
test method was developed
specically for plastic piping
materials to test ame and
smoke development.
Uponor PEX piping (up to 4")
carries the UL 2846 Standard
for Fire Test of Plastic Water
Distribution Plumbing Pipe
for Visible Flame and Smoke
Characteristics.
Approved Uponor PEX pipes
include:
Uponor AquaPEX (up to 3")
Wirsbo hePEX (up to 4")
Installation criteria
Piping must be covered
with a minimum ½" thick,
UL-classied pipe and
equipment covering material
as described on the marking.
